The beautiful game has a way of transcending borders and sports, as evidenced by a recent story that has left many in the football community scratching their heads. It appears that members of Scotland's Tartan Army, the famed supporters group of the Scottish national football team, have adopted the Miami Marlins baseball team for a night. But why was this unlikely union formed, and what can we learn from this unusual encounter between two vastly different sports?

To understand the context of this story, we need to look at the current state of Scottish football and the Tartan Army's reputation for passionate support. The Tartan Army has long been known for their dedication to the Scottish national team, traveling far and wide to support their team in various international competitions. With the 2026 FIFA World Cup on the horizon, it's likely that the Tartan Army is looking for ways to build momentum and excitement among their ranks.

The adoption of the Miami Marlins, a team from a completely different sport, may seem like an odd choice at first glance. However, it's worth noting that the Marlins' home stadium, loanDepot park, has been hosting various events and promotions in the lead-up to the 2026 FIFA World Cup. It's possible that the Tartan Army saw an opportunity to connect with a new group of fans and build bridges between different sports communities.
